Felipe Massa poised for FIA role in the future

Felipe Massa could take on an official role with the FIA, representing Brazil, as part of his future retirement plans. The 36-year-old will be leaving Formula 1 after the season finale in Abu Dhabi next weekend and insists he wants to remain an active driver although he believes it is too early to devise any definite plans. Sao Paulo violence will keep Massa away from home Waldner Bernardo, president of Brazil's automobile federation, has confirmed local reports that suggest Massa could represent his country at the World Motor Sport Council.
